GENERAL INFORMATION

All asphalt mix designs shall be submitted to the Kansas City Metro Materials Board (KCMMB) through the submittal forms on the website and approved by KCMMB prior to use. Additionally, all materials proposed for use in asphalt mix designs shall be approved by KCMMB. Such materials include coarse aggregates, fine aggregates, asphalt binders, and antistripping agents. All mix design and material testing shall be performed by a qualified laboratory.

All KCMMB approved mix designs for 2024 will expire on April 1, 2025, even if mixes are used on multi-year construction projects. Mix designs must be resubmitted to KCMMB with updated aggregate qualities to remain an approved KCMMB supplier for 2025. Aggregates shall be sampled and tested after October 1st of the previous year. For mixes with no change to quantities or material sources, mix design testing is only required to be updated every three years, unless a major specification change dictates a mix redesign. For 2025 only, mix designs previously approved by a municipality in 2024 can be submitted to KCMMB with updated aggregate qualities. Documentation shall be provided that the mix design was approved by a KCMMB member municipality, and 2024 would be counted as the first year of approval.

The asphalt mix design form is expected to be published on the website the first week of January 2025. A downloadable spreadsheet has been developed to outline the requirements of the mix design submittal and can be found under “Submittal Info” on the asphalt home page.

KCMMB will review all mix design submittals. Payment for review fees will be required before submittals will be reviewed. A $175 fee per mix design will be assessed if the mix designs are received by February 14th. Mix designs received after February 14th will be assessed a $250 fee. Any mix design requiring approval in less than 10 working days will be assessed a $350 review fee. Supporting documentation for mix designs must be submitted in *pdf format. Mix designs with incomplete tests will be returned without further review of the mix design.

All mix designs shall be submitted through the website using the Mix Design Submittal Form and must follow the current KCMMB Asphalt Material SpecificationAll KCMMB asphaltic concrete mix designs shall have a unique mix designation. Any mix design change to a quantity or material source shall require the mix to be resubmitted to KCMMB with a new mix designation. Mix designations shall follow the following format:

Example:      GB25201KCMMBA2

14 Characters

GB – first two characters indicate supplier name (George Butler)

25 – next two characters indicate the first year of approval (2025)

2 – the next character indicates the mix series (100 series for A1, 200 series for A2, 300 series for A3)

01 – next two numbers indicate a unique mix design within the series

KCMMBA2 – quick reference for the mix type (A1, A2, or A3)

MIX DESIGN SUBMITTAL REQUIREMENTS

Supporting documentation for asphalt mix design submittals shall include names and percentages of all material sources, as well as the following information:

  • Plant Name(s)
  • Mix Type
  • Mix Designation
  • Asphalt Binder
    • Certificate Of Analysis in compliance with AASHTO R 26-01
  • Anti-Stripping Agent
    • Letter from the manufacturer or the manufacturer’s certification containing the recommended dosage in units of percent by weight of total virgin binder.
  • Virgin Aggregate Sources
    • Quality Testing Reports from aggregate supplier
    • Bulk Dry Composite Specific Gravity
    • Composite Absorption
    • Gradation
    • LA Abrasion and Sulfate Soundness (MgSO4) test results if not approved by KDOT or MoDOT.
  • Recycled Aggregate Sources
    • Effective Specific Gravity
    • Gradation
    • Asphalt Content
    • Asphalt Content Correction Constant
    • Sand Ratio
    • If necessary
      • Sand Fraction
      • Specific Gravity Test
      • Absorption Test
      • Fine Aggregate Angularity
  • Composite Mix
    • Resultant Aggregate Composite Specific Gravity
    • Combined Aggregate Blend Gradation
    • Coarse Aggregate Angularity (Fractured/Crushed Particles)
    • Flat & Elongated Particles (5:1)
    • Sand Equivalent
    • Natural Sand Percentage
    • For KCMMB A1 mixes only
      • Percent of Fine Aggregate (minus No. 4) Consisting of Chat, Crushed Sandstone, Crushed Gravel, Crushed Slag, or Crushed Porphyry
      • Percent of Total Aggregate Consisting of Chat, Crushed Sandstone, Crushed Gravel, Crushed Slag, or Crushed Porphyry
  • Superpave Testing
    • Initial Gyrations
    • Design Gyrations
    • Percent of Gmm at Initial Gyration
    • Maximum Theoretical Specific Gravity of Mixture (Gmm at design AC)
    • Bulk Specific Gravity of Mixture (Gmb at design AC)
    • Temperature of the Mixture (°F)
    • Tensile Strength Ratio
    • Design Asphalt Content
    • Design Air Voids
    • Design VMA
    • Design VEA
    • Effective Specific Gravity of Aggregate
    • Dust to Binder Ratio

PRODUCTION SUMBITTAL REQUIREMENTS

Asphalt content of FRAP stockpiles shall be reported during production to KCMMB through the website via the Asphalt Content Submittal form. Asphalt content ignition tests shall be run at the frequency as described in the KCMMB Asphalt Material Specification. Test results shall be submitted within the first 5 business days of the month for production in the previous calendar month.
